I........... you several times. A.call B.calling C.called

Answer:

I called you several times would go in the blank.

Explanation:

Insert the other options in the blank and see if they make sense.

I call you several times, doesn't really make sense.

I calling you several times, also doesn't make sense.

I called you several times, yes, this makes the most sense in this sentence, so this would be the answer to your question.
